Jewish library elects board The Friends of the Jewish Community Library of the S.F.-based Bureau of Jewish Education announce the election of new board members and officers. Mark Jansen is president, Linda Lerman is vice president, Elizabeth Mester is secretary and Jeffrey Keyak is treasurer. New board members include Murray Baumgarten, Bruce Burnam, Rabbi Helen Cohen, Rena Frantz, Ruth Ellen Jacobson, Renee Weinreb, and Irwin Wiener. Continuing on the board are Ruth Auerbach Levin, Jonathan Bornstein, Jethro Busch, Elayne Grossbard, Lois Hirsch and John Rothmann. J. Correspondent Also On J.
